Imperial Chemical Industries Limited (ICIL), one of the promoters of Akzo Nobel India, sold 22,77,015 equity shares (about 5% of the company's paid-up capital) through a block deal on the NSE on 24th September 2025 for an aggregate consideration of Rs. 764.80 crore. After this sale, ICIL continues to be a promoter, but the overall promoter group shareholding has come down from 74.76% to 69.76%. Buyers were public investors — no promoter group entities purchased the shares, and the transaction is not a related party deal.
Promoter shareholding has reduced by 5 percentage points to 69.76%, which increases the public float and may improve liquidity in the stock. While ICIL remains a promoter, ongoing promoter selling can be monitored closely by investors as a signal of the parent group's strategic intent.
